**Handover: incremental static rebuilds — Dovelin site**

For review: handing the incremental rebuild work on Dovelin over to Petra. Rebuilds now diff the content graph and only regenerate affected pages; full rebuilds still run nightly as a safety net. Known gap: taxonomy pages sometimes miss invalidation — tracked, not fixed. Reviewer: check the debounce and concurrency settings carefully. Current rebuild configuration is as follows.

service settings:
ralael:
  pin: 7453
  tenant: zorath
  seal: seal_087806e4
  metrics_host: metrics.ralael.paliqworks.example
  standby_team: fraath
  escalation: praok-istiel
  nonce: 10e083

**Action item (P2):** The Feedwright validator accepted malformed enclosure tags from third-party plugins during the March outage, poisoning downstream caches. Plugin authors must now run the strict-mode validator before publishing; lenient mode is deprecated as of v4.2. Submissions failing strict mode will be rejected at ingest. Owner: platform team. Due: end of quarter. Strict-mode rules and the validation checklist are published on the internal page below.

wiki page, kahog-hahig: https://vault.zemvargrid.internal/display/deploy/repo/settings/merge_requests/job/settings/6f3b933774dbc5320a4daa18

Minutes — Management Meeting, Orvath Holdings

Present: Keld, Mirra, Tovan. Agenda: retirement of the Fennick product line. Decision: production ceases end of Q2; spares supported 18 months. Keld to draft customer notices; Mirra to reassign the Dalhurst team. Tooling to be sold or scrapped by year end. Board approval requested at next session. One item follows for board eyes only.

internal memo for kaduf-tawip: Raldorox Logistics plans to lower the Sorix list price by 50 percent in July.